If you’ve entered a newly built office building or museum recently, there is a good chance you’ve noticed a LEED (Leadership in Energy and Environmental Design) certification near the entrance. LEED certifications represent the efforts of the architects, builders, and occupants to make the building as environmentally sustainable as possible. In order to receive a LEED certification, they have to minimize energy and water usage in order to prevent wasteful consumption.
There are several ways to accomplish these goals for large scale construction projects including responsible sourcing materials, indoor air quality, and water & lighting control systems. If you’re curious about what makes a “Green” building worthy of LEED certification, keep reading!

Green buildings have become the most popular options for large buildings for a few reasons. First, sustainability is essential to keep our planet running and is it important to conserve resources wherever possible. It is also fiscally responsible to build green buildings, as they have lower energy costs, maintenance costs, and provide better indoor environments for employers and employees.
Another reason that green offices are so important is due to current human migration trends. Today, more people are living in cities than ever before. Long gone are the days of ever expanding suburbs. In fact, by 2050 it is estimated that 68% of the world’s population will live in cities. As more people flock to cities for better job prospects, public transportation, and other amenities, green urban design becomes a critical element of future infrastructure.
What Makes a Building Green?
In order to find out if a building is green or not, you need to consult the LEED certification, which measures building automation controls among several other factors

We’ve discussed what makes green building design so important, but what are the individual factors that make a green building? According to LEED, there are 8 key factors that each need to be considered before any certification is awarded.
In order to be initially considered, the building must assist in maintaining or improving quality of life in the local area and achieve a high level of efficiency. If these requirements are met, then LEED will look at the following 8 key metrics to determine whether the building is truly sustainable. Let’s take a look at what goes into designing and constructing a green building.
- Transportation
A robust public transportation system is the key to any sustainable city. In order to be LEED certified, the building must have access to a transportation network. Not only is it more sustainable to ride public transportation than it is to travel in a personal vehicle, the building will also require fewer parking spaces. Fewer parking spaces means less wasted area dedicated to fossil fuel consumption.
- Location
Choosing a location that fits with your local community is one of the most important parts of green construction. If the building is disruptive to the local environment, it will not be considered for LEED certification.
- Water
Using building automation controls, energy efficient buildings can drastically reduce average water consumption. It is also essential to closely monitor water consumption during the construction process.
- Energy
In addition to conserving water, building automation controls are also essential for saving energy for lighting, HVAC and other necessary building operations.
- Materials
To ensure a sustainable construction, all materials used must be ethically and responsibly sourced.
- Indoor Environment
Though it is most important that the building makes a minimal impact on the environment, the indoor environment is also considered for LEED certification. These metrics include indoor air quality, indoor noise pollution, lighting quality and any other design element with a positive impact on the inhabitants of the building. This is another opportunity to mention how building automation controls contribute to a high quality LEED certification — when these systems operate efficiently and automatically it leads to a higher quality of life inside the building.
- Innovation
One of the more subjective elements of LEED certification is design innovation. Every year, architects and project managers make developments in sustainable design and LEED believes it is important to keep pace with these innovations.
- Local Impact
A building is not truly sustainable unless it directly benefits the local community. Local impact is a major factor in LEED certification. Too often buildings are constructed with little to no concern for the surrounding community. In an effort to encourage more responsible city planning and construction practices, LEED takes community impact seriously when issuing certifications.
